I do not by any means think they are unsafe. I'm referring to the new law which will require all items to be used by children to undergo stringent and expensive testing, beyond that of the original manufacturer. http://www.lvrj.com/opinion/37787954.html
Most people agree that the CPSC has taken things way too far this time, and the requirements are unreasonable, or at least far too broad and general. There is no reason whatsoever to assume that the items are unsafe, just that companies can't afford to re-test items they have already prepared for the market.
